Uniontown vs Independence
Side-by-side comparison
How does Uniontown, OH compare to Independence, OH? Uniontown has a population of 7,571 with a median household income of $97,976, while Independence has 7,543 residents and a median income of $114,049.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Uniontown, OH | Independence, OH |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 7,571 | 7,543 | +0.4% |
| Median Age | 41.4 | 48.7 | -15.0% |
| Foreign Born % | 2.5% | 3.4% | -26.5% |
| Metric | Uniontown | Independence |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$97,976 | $114,049 | -14.1% |
| Unemployment | 2.2% | 1.5% | +46.7% |
| Poverty Rate | 2.5% | 1.8% | +38.9% |
| Bachelor's+ | 39.1% | 51.3% | -23.8% |
| Metric | Uniontown | Independence |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$241,900 | $305,500 | -20.8% |
| Median Rent | $838/mo | $1547/mo | -45.8% |
| Housing Units | 2,805 | 3,250 | -13.7% |
